Avoid foods that can cause sulfur burps. Other than medical conditions, … burnanga indigenous fishing clubWebThe rotten egg smell associated with sulfur burps comes from hydrogen sulfide gas. When bacteria in the mouth and digestive system break down food, new compounds form. Hydrogen sulfide is one of the byproducts of digestion. While occasional hydrogen sulfide production is normal, excessive production is often an indication of a digestive issue. ... halton missed binWeb4 Jan 2024 · Sulfur burps have a foul rotten egg smell due to the presence of hydrogen sulfide gas.
